As Malaysia prepared to celebrate its 68th Independence Day on August 31, Singapore’s Immigration and Checkpoints Authority (ICA) marked the occasion with a delightful surprise.

On August 30, commanders from ICA’s Woodlands and Tuas checkpoints crossed the Causeway bearing a celebratory cake and 68 cupcakes, each topped with the number “68,” for their Malaysian counterparts.

The gesture was accompanied by a social media post expressing appreciation for the cooperative ties between both nations.

“We are thankful for the strong partnership as we work together to keep our borders secure,” the post read.

The message also highlighted how such exchanges help ensure smooth trade and safe travel for the millions who cross the Causeway each year, ending with a warm note.

“Happy 68th Birthday, Malaysia!”

This heartwarming gesture follows a recent reciprocal celebration, where Malaysia’s Border Control and Protection Agency presented a cake commemorating Singapore’s 60th birthday.
